Transaction 4efbc9b51b7208c55a8a191a75bd55dbfc1086d1205b0be0cd219da5cadac22e

58 Input
2 Outputs
  • 4efbc9b51b7208c55a8a191a75bd55dbfc1086d1205b0be0cd219da5cadac22e:0
  • value  1173187938
    address  31rfNmts4ucjRy9CXH343rCY8J3WSfDQ73
  • 4efbc9b51b7208c55a8a191a75bd55dbfc1086d1205b0be0cd219da5cadac22e:1
  • value  1000055
    address  33E5RnLJKFHmWxZ15iP9qob2QUQW5QBh1Q